About Sonlight Heritage Academy
Sonlight Heritage Academy is a Christian, no specific denomination private high school in Columbia, SC 29204. The school serves approximately 5 students in grades 8th – 11th with a student-teacher ratio of 2.1:1.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$49,745, where 39%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
The school is situated in a large suburban setting.

Why doesn't this school have a score?
We don't have enough verified data to rate this school fairly. Private schools in SC aren't required to report standardized test scores to the state, which limits the data available for our rating model.
Our rating model requires at least 2 of 4 data components (academics, student progress, college readiness, and resources) to generate a meaningful score. Schools below this threshold receive a Limited Profile to avoid misleading ratings.

How We Rate Schools
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.
